The aim of the course is to present the main methods used in the interpretation, prediction and simulation
of the experimental data. Covered topics include:
- Calculation of probabilities for multiple variables and functions of random variables
- basic statistics (confidence intervals; estimation of probabilities, means, variances and correlation coefficients);
- detailed treatment of the Monte Carlo method, with the explanation of both its basic principles and of some significant applications
- Maximum likelihood principle applied to parameter estimation and hypothesis testing;
- Least Squares method and its application to concrete cases of "best fit".
